Step:

  1. Preheat oven to broil. Cut tomatillos in half from the top and place on greased cookie sheet along with habaneros, onion, and garlic. Broil until each veggie is charred over most of the skin. Caution: The garlic might char before the other veggies, if so, remove them first and replace the remaining veggies in the broiler until theyre done. Remove and let cool for a few minutes.

  2. Once cooled, place all ingredients including the juices from the roasted veggies into a food processor. Blend to your desired consistency.

  3. Place in an airtight container in the fridge until cool...about 2 hrs...which is also enough time to let the flavors meld. if youre anxious like me, you can put the container in the freezer for about an hour and it should be good.


Ingredients

  1. 1 lb tomatillos (husks removed)
  2. 3 large habaneros (sliced in 1/2)
  3. 1/4 med white onion (cut in 4 sections)
  4. 3 large cloves garlic (sliced lengthwise)
  5. 1/4 cup fresh cilantro (chopped, packed)
  6. 1/2 lime (squeezed)
  7. 1 tbs white vinegar (or more to tour taste)
  8. 1 tsp sea salt
